1874
18 Nov Ministry come to WV.
25 Nov Giles goes to Albany to get some lumber to make ^secre-
tary for E Idresses room- also to get some diaries, fur -
trimmings, etc.
1 Dec Long talk with C. Miller "about his continuation in business
2 Dec C. Miller moves his things from the office. ' "No arrangement
had been made to that effect."
5 Dec Ministry brethren go to SF & arrange for John Taylor to
come to CF as a blacksmith & John Carson as a merchant.
"Both middle-aged men, we design the latter as a bookkeeper."
8 Dec C. Miller & C. Copley meet, by request, at Ministry Shop,
"the latter in an unprofitable condition."
12 Dec C. Miller speaks of quitting business on January 1, 1875.
Wants a successor appointed.
16 Dec Ministry spoke to C. Miller & requested he serve as Trus-
tee; he did not promise to do so. We requested him to re-
turn to the Office to live; this he did not promise to do
but did not refuse to. We await his future action."
Book ends with December 21, 1874. and so does microfilm.
